
BOOKS - PROGRAMMING - Программирование на Perl, 4-е издание

Программирование на Perl, 4-е издание
Author: Том Кристиансен, Брайан Д Фой, Ларри Уолл, Джон Орвант
Year: 2014
Format: DJVU
File size: 29 MB
Language: RU

Year: 2014
Format: DJVU
File size: 29 MB
Language: RU

The fourth edition of Programming in Perl has been completely rewritten and updated to reflect the changes in the language and its uses since the last edition was published in 2001. It covers all aspects of the language from simple scripts to object-oriented programming and the latest developments in the community. This new edition includes many examples of best practices and idioms that have emerged over the past decade, including the use of Try/Eval/Die blocks, the Safe approach to writing code, and the importance of testing. It also includes a new chapter on the innovative features of version 5 of Perl, such as the ability to handle multiple threads and the power of the new regular expression engine. The book is divided into four parts: Part one introduces the basics of the language, including syntax, variables, data types, control structures, functions, and objects. Part two explores more advanced topics, such as filehandling, networking, and database interactions. Part three delves into the details of object-oriented programming and the use of modules. The final part discusses the development of large-scale applications and the use of third-party libraries.
Четвертое издание Programming in Perl было полностью переписано и обновлено, чтобы отразить изменения в языке и его использовании с момента выхода последнего издания в 2001 году. Он охватывает все аспекты языка от простых скриптов до объектно-ориентированного программирования и последних разработок в сообществе. Это новое издание включает в себя множество примеров лучших практик и идиом, появившихся за последнее десятилетие, включая использование блоков Try/Eval/Die, подход к написанию кода Safe и важность тестирования. Он также включает новую главу об инновационных функциях версии 5 Perl, таких как возможность обработки нескольких потоков и мощность нового движка регулярных выражений. Книга разделена на четыре части: Часть первая знакомит с основами языка, включая синтаксис, переменные, типы данных, структуры управления, функции и объекты. Во второй части рассматриваются более сложные темы, такие как обработка файлов, сетевое взаимодействие и взаимодействие с базами данных. Часть третья углубляется в детали объектно-ориентированного программирования и использования модулей. В заключительной части обсуждается разработка масштабных приложений и использование сторонних библиотек.
La quatrième édition de Programming in Perl a été entièrement réécrite et mise à jour pour refléter les changements dans la langue et son utilisation depuis la dernière édition en 2001. Il couvre tous les aspects du langage, des scripts simples à la programmation orientée objet et aux derniers développements dans la communauté. Cette nouvelle édition comprend de nombreux exemples des meilleures pratiques et des idiots apparus au cours de la dernière décennie, y compris l'utilisation des blocs Try/Eval/Die, l'approche de l'écriture de code Safe et l'importance des tests. Il comprend également un nouveau chapitre sur les fonctionnalités innovantes de la version 5 Perl, telles que la capacité de traiter plusieurs flux et la puissance du nouveau moteur d'expression régulière. livre est divisé en quatre parties : La première présente les bases du langage, y compris la syntaxe, les variables, les types de données, les structures de contrôle, les fonctions et les objets. La deuxième partie traite de sujets plus complexes tels que le traitement des fichiers, le réseautage et l'interaction avec les bases de données. La troisième partie est approfondie dans les détails de la programmation orientée objet et de l'utilisation des modules. La dernière partie traite du développement d'applications à grande échelle et de l'utilisation de bibliothèques tierces.
La cuarta edición de Programación en Perl ha sido completamente reescrita y actualizada para reflejar los cambios en el lenguaje y su uso desde el lanzamiento de la última edición en 2001. Abarca todos los aspectos del lenguaje, desde simples scripts hasta programación orientada a objetos y los últimos desarrollos en la comunidad. Esta nueva edición incluye muchos ejemplos de las mejores prácticas e idiomas que han aparecido en la última década, incluyendo el uso de bloques Try/Eval/Die, el enfoque para escribir código Safe y la importancia de las pruebas. También incluye un nuevo capítulo sobre las características innovadoras de la versión 5 de Perl, como la capacidad de manejar múltiples subprocesos y la potencia del nuevo motor de expresiones regulares. libro se divide en cuatro partes: La primera parte introduce los fundamentos del lenguaje, incluyendo sintaxis, variables, tipos de datos, estructuras de control, funciones y objetos. La segunda parte aborda temas más complejos, como el procesamiento de archivos, el networking y la interacción con bases de datos. La tercera parte profundiza en los detalles de la programación orientada a objetos y el uso de módulos. En la parte final se discute el desarrollo de aplicaciones a gran escala y el uso de bibliotecas de terceros.
A quarta edição do Programming in Perl foi totalmente reescrita e atualizada para refletir as mudanças no idioma e no seu uso desde o lançamento da última edição em 2001. Ele abrange todos os aspectos da linguagem, desde a programação simples até a programação focada em objetos e os últimos desenvolvimentos na comunidade. Esta nova edição inclui muitos exemplos das melhores práticas e idiotas que surgiram na última década, incluindo o uso dos blocos Try/Eval/Die, a abordagem da escrita do código Safe e a importância dos testes. Também inclui um novo capítulo sobre as funcionalidades inovadoras da versão 5 da Perl, como a capacidade de processamento de vários fluxos e a potência de um novo motor de expressões regulares. O livro é dividido em quatro partes: a primeira parte apresenta os fundamentos da linguagem, incluindo sintaxe, variáveis, tipos de dados, estruturas de controle, funções e objetos. A segunda parte aborda temas mais complexos, como processamento de arquivos, interação de rede e interação com bancos de dados. A terceira parte é aprofundada em detalhes da programação focada em objetos e da utilização de módulos. A última parte é desenvolver aplicativos de grande escala e usar bibliotecas de terceiros.
La quarta edizione di Programming in Perl è stata completamente riscritta e aggiornata per riflettere i cambiamenti nella lingua e nel suo utilizzo dal lancio dell'ultima edizione nel 2001. Include tutti gli aspetti del linguaggio, dai semplici script alla programmazione incentrata su oggetti e gli ultimi sviluppi della comunità. Questa nuova edizione include numerosi esempi delle migliori pratiche e idioti emersi nell'ultimo decennio, tra cui l'utilizzo di blocchi Try/Eval/Die, l'approccio alla scrittura del codice Safe e l'importanza dei test. Include anche un nuovo capitolo sulle funzionalità innovative della versione 5 Perl, come la capacità di elaborazione di più flussi e la potenza di un nuovo motore di espressioni regolari. La cartella di lavoro è suddivisa in quattro parti: la prima parte presenta le basi della lingua, incluse la sintassi, le variabili, i tipi di dati, le strutture di controllo, le funzioni e gli oggetti. La seconda parte affronta argomenti più complessi, come l'elaborazione dei file, l'interazione di rete e l'interazione con i database. La terza parte viene approfondita nei dettagli della programmazione orientata agli oggetti e dell'utilizzo dei moduli. La parte finale riguarda lo sviluppo di applicazioni su larga scala e l'utilizzo di librerie di terze parti.
Die vierte Ausgabe von Programming in Perl wurde komplett neu geschrieben und aktualisiert, um den Veränderungen in der Sprache und ihrer Verwendung seit der letzten Ausgabe im Jahr 2001 Rechnung zu tragen. Es deckt alle Aspekte der Sprache ab, von einfachen Skripten über objektorientierte Programmierung bis hin zu den neuesten Entwicklungen in der Community. Diese neue Ausgabe enthält viele Beispiele für Best Practices und Redewendungen, die in den letzten zehn Jahren entstanden sind, einschließlich der Verwendung von Try/Eval/Die-Blöcken, eines Ansatzes zum Schreiben von Safe-Code und der Bedeutung von Tests. Es enthält auch ein neues Kapitel über die innovativen Funktionen der Version 5 von Perl, wie z. B. die Fähigkeit, mehrere Threads zu verarbeiten, und die istung der neuen regulären Ausdrucks-Engine. Das Buch ist in vier Teile gegliedert: Teil eins führt in die Grundlagen der Sprache ein, darunter Syntax, Variablen, Datentypen, Kontrollstrukturen, Funktionen und Objekte. Der zweite Teil behandelt komplexere Themen wie den Umgang mit Dateien, die Vernetzung und die Interaktion mit Datenbanken. Teil drei befasst sich mit den Details der objektorientierten Programmierung und dem Einsatz von Modulen. Im letzten Teil werden die Entwicklung von Großanwendungen und der Einsatz von Drittanbieterbibliotheken diskutiert.
Czwarta edycja Programu w Perl została całkowicie przepisana i zaktualizowana, aby odzwierciedlić zmiany w języku i jego użycie od czasu wydania ostatniej edycji w 2001 roku. Obejmuje wszystkie aspekty języka od prostych skryptów po programowanie zorientowane na obiekty i najnowsze zmiany w społeczności. Ta nowa edycja zawiera wiele przykładów najlepszych praktyk i idiomów, które pojawiły się w ciągu ostatniej dekady, w tym wykorzystanie bloków Try/Eval/Die, podejście do pisania Bezpieczny kod, i znaczenie testowania. Zawiera również nowy rozdział dotyczący innowacyjnych cech Perla w wersji 5, takich jak możliwość obsługi wielu gwintów i moc nowego silnika ekspresji regularnej. Książka podzielona jest na cztery części: Część pierwsza wprowadza podstawy języka, w tym składnię, zmienne, typy danych, struktury kontrolne, funkcje i obiekty. Druga część dotyczy bardziej złożonych tematów, takich jak przetwarzanie plików, tworzenie sieci i interakcja z bazami danych. Część trzecia zagłębia się w szczegóły programowania i wykorzystania modułów zorientowanych na obiekty. W ostatniej części omówiono rozwój aplikacji na dużą skalę oraz wykorzystanie bibliotek osób trzecich.
המהדורה הרביעית של תכנות Perl שוכתבה ועודכנה לחלוטין כדי לשקף שינויים בשפה ובשימושה מאז שיצאה המהדורה האחרונה בשנת 2001. הוא מכסה את כל ההיבטים של השפה מתסריטים פשוטים לתכנות מונחה-עצמים ואת ההתפתחויות האחרונות בקהילה. מהדורה חדשה זו כוללת דוגמאות רבות של פרקטיקות וניבים טובים ביותר שהתגלו בעשור האחרון, כולל שימוש בלוקים Try/Eval/Die, הגישה לכתיבת קוד בטוח, וחשיבות הבדיקה. הוא כולל גם פרק חדש על המאפיינים החדשניים של Perl גרסה 5, כמו היכולת להתמודד עם מספר אשכולות וכוחו של מנוע הביטוי הרגיל החדש. הספר מחולק לארבעה חלקים: חלק ראשון מציג את יסודות השפה, כולל תחביר, משתנים, סוגי נתונים, מבני בקרה, פונקציות ואובייקטים. החלק השני עוסק בנושאים מורכבים יותר כגון עיבוד קבצים, רשתות ואינטראקציה בין מסדי נתונים. חלק שלישי מתעמק בפרטים של תכנות מונחה עצמים ושימוש מודול. החלק האחרון דן בפיתוח יישומים בקנה מידה גדול ובשימוש בספריות צד שלישי.''
Perl Programlama dördüncü baskısı tamamen yeniden yazılmış ve dil değişiklikleri ve son baskısı 2001 yılında piyasaya bu yana kullanımını yansıtacak şekilde güncellendi. Basit komut dosyalarından nesne yönelimli programlamaya ve topluluktaki en son gelişmelere kadar dilin tüm yönlerini kapsar. Bu yeni baskı, Try/Eval/Die bloklarının kullanımı, Güvenli kod yazma yaklaşımı ve testin önemi de dahil olmak üzere son on yılda ortaya çıkan birçok en iyi uygulama ve deyim örneğini içermektedir. Ayrıca, Perl sürüm 5'in birden fazla iş parçacığını işleme yeteneği ve yeni normal ifade motorunun gücü gibi yenilikçi özellikleri hakkında yeni bir bölüm içeriyor. Kitap dört bölüme ayrılmıştır: Birinci bölüm, sözdizimi, değişkenler, veri türleri, kontrol yapıları, işlevler ve nesneler dahil olmak üzere dilin temellerini tanıtır. İkinci bölüm, dosya işleme, ağ oluşturma ve veritabanı etkileşimi gibi daha karmaşık konularla ilgilenir. Üçüncü bölüm, nesne yönelimli programlama ve modül kullanımının ayrıntılarını inceler. Son bölüm, büyük ölçekli uygulamaların geliştirilmesini ve üçüncü taraf kütüphanelerin kullanımını tartışmaktadır.
تمت إعادة كتابة وتحديث الطبعة الرابعة من البرمجة في بيرل بالكامل لتعكس التغييرات في اللغة واستخدامها منذ إصدار الطبعة الأخيرة في عام 2001. يغطي جميع جوانب اللغة من النصوص البسيطة إلى البرمجة الموجهة نحو الكائن وآخر التطورات في المجتمع. يتضمن هذا الإصدار الجديد العديد من الأمثلة على أفضل الممارسات والتعابير التي ظهرت على مدار العقد الماضي، بما في ذلك استخدام كتل Try/Eval/Die، ونهج كتابة الكود الآمن، وأهمية الاختبار. كما يتضمن فصلاً جديدًا عن الميزات المبتكرة لإصدار Perl 5، مثل القدرة على التعامل مع الخيوط المتعددة وقوة محرك التعبير العادي الجديد. ينقسم الكتاب إلى أربعة أجزاء: يقدم الجزء الأول أساسيات اللغة، بما في ذلك التركيب والمتغيرات وأنواع البيانات وهياكل التحكم والوظائف والأشياء. يتناول الجزء الثاني مواضيع أكثر تعقيدًا مثل معالجة الملفات والشبكات وتفاعل قواعد البيانات. ويتناول الجزء الثالث تفاصيل البرمجة الكائنية المنحى واستخدام الوحدات. ويناقش الجزء الأخير تطوير تطبيقات واسعة النطاق واستخدام مكتبات الطرف الثالث.
Perl 프로그래밍의 네 번째 버전은 2001 년 마지막 버전이 릴리스 된 이후 언어의 변경 사항과 사용을 반영하여 완전히 다시 작성되고 업데이트되었습니다. 간단한 스크립트에서 객체 지향 프로그래밍 및 커뮤니티의 최신 개발에 이르기까지 언어의 모든 측면을 다룹니다. 이 새 버전에는 Try/Eval/Die 블록 사용, 안전 코드 작성 방법 및 테스트의 중요성을 포함하여 지난 10 년 동안 등장한 모범 사례 및 관용구의 많은 예가 포함되어 있습니다. 또한 여러 스레드를 처리하는 기능과 새로운 정규식 엔진의 성능과 같은 Perl 버전 5의 혁신적인 기능에 대한 새로운 장이 포함되어 있습니다. 이 책은 네 부분으로 나뉩니다. 하나는 구문, 변수, 데이터 유형, 제어 구조, 함수 및 객체를 포함한 언어의 기본 사항을 소개합니다. 두 번째 부분은 파일 처리, 네트워킹 및 데이터베이스 상호 작용과 같은보다 복잡한 주제를 다룹니 3 부는 객체 지향 프로그래밍 및 모듈 사용에 대한 세부 사항을 탐구합니다. 마지막 부분은 대규모 응용 프로그램 개발 및 타사 라이브러리 사용에 대해 설명합니다.
Perlでプログラミングの第四版は、言語の変更と最後の版が2001にリリースされて以来、その使用を反映するために完全に書き直され、更新されています。シンプルなスクリプトからオブジェクト指向プログラミング、コミュニティの最新の開発まで、言語のあらゆる側面をカバーしています。この新版には、Try/Eval/Dieブロックの使用、Safeコードを書くアプローチ、テストの重要性など、過去10間に出現したベストプラクティスとイディオムの多くの例が含まれています。また、複数のスレッドを処理する機能や新しい正規表現エンジンの力など、Perlバージョン5の革新的な機能に関する新しい章も含まれています。パート1では、構文、変数、データ型、制御構造、関数、オブジェクトなど、言語の基本を紹介します。第2部では、ファイル処理、ネットワーキング、データベースインタラクションなど、より複雑なトピックを扱います。パート3では、オブジェクト指向のプログラミングとモジュールの使用方法の詳細について説明します。最後に、大規模なアプリケーションの開発とサードパーティのライブラリの使用について説明します。
《Perl編程》第四版已完全重寫和更新,以反映自2001上版以來語言及其使用的變化。它涵蓋了語言的各個方面,從簡單的腳本到面向對象的編程以及社區的最新發展。此新版本包括過去十中出現的許多最佳實踐和成語示例,包括使用Try/Eval/Die單元,安全代碼編寫方法以及測試的重要性。它還包括有關Perl版本5的創新功能的新篇章,例如處理多線程的能力和新正則表達式引擎的功能。該書分為四個部分:第一部分介紹了語言的基礎,包括語法,變量,數據類型,控制結構,功能和對象。第二部分涉及更復雜的主題,例如文件處理,網絡和數據庫交互。第三部分深入探討了面向對象編程和模塊使用的細節。最後論述了大型應用的發展和第三方庫的使用.
